Disclaimers
I realise that half the time, we are ill treated by the opposite sex because we allow ourselves to be treated that way. Men and women both.
When a guy tells you (drunken or sober) that he is not a nice person, that he is a jerk, or that he cannot treat you as well (or love you) as he should, STAY AWAY. He is placing a disclaimer.
He's just telling you that he can't be arsed to make the effort. If you tell him off at any point in time, he'll just tell you 'I told you from the very beginning that I am not worth your time'.
And you know what? They are normally right.
